Each region of the country faces its own unique indoor air quality challenges, and Connecticut is no different. The Constitution State’s climate brings long, cold winters with the heat running for months, which can limit ventilation and trap pollutants inside. Humid summers, especially in shoreline communities like Stamford, Norwalk, and New Haven, bring heavy, damp air that can linger indoors and create ideal conditions for moisture and mold to take hold.
Connecticut is also home to many older colonial-era and mid-century houses built before modern ventilation standards. Stone foundations, aging HVAC systems, and unfinished basements can allow excess moisture and airborne contaminants to build up.

Radon is one of the biggest air quality concerns in Connecticut because it’s invisible, odorless, and can build up inside homes without any obvious warning signs. Radon is a naturally occurring radioactive gas that comes from the soil and can seep in through cracks in basement floors, stone or concrete foundations, and other openings, reaching levels that can put your family’s health at risk.
Radon is the second leading cause of lung cancer in the United States and is responsible for about 21,000 lung cancer deaths every year. Without testing, there’s no way to know if the air in your home is putting you or your family at risk.
Connecticut faces a significant radon risk, with elevated levels possible in every county. Fairfield, Middlesex, New Haven, and New London are classified as Zone 1, meaning they have the highest potential for indoor radon above the U.S. Environmental Protection Agency’s action level of 4 pCi/L, but radon can appear anywhere, so the EPA recommends testing every home. About one in four homes tested in the state meets or exceeds that level, according to the American Lung Association’s latest State of Lung Cancer report.
Mold is another common indoor health concern in Connecticut. It often thrives where moisture is present. Basements, old roofs, leaky plumbing, and condensation on windows can all create damp conditions for mold to grow. Poor bathroom ventilation only adds to the problem by allowing spores to spread quietly through the air.
Homes along the Connecticut shoreline face high humidity levels in the summer, while inland houses often struggle with basement moisture. Older homes in cities such as Bridgeport, Hartford, and New Haven may hide mold inside wall cavities, making it easy to overlook until it affects indoor air quality. Exposure to mold can trigger a range of health issues, including allergies, asthma, and sinus irritation. Even if the mold isn’t visible, spores in the air can affect anyone inside.
Volatile organic compounds, or VOCs, are chemicals released into the air from everyday household products like paints, finishes, cleaning supplies, flooring, cabinetry, and even new furniture. VOCs are often more noticeable in Connecticut homes during the winter, when closed windows limit fresh air. Renovations in older houses can add to the problem, as new materials release chemicals into the air.
Breathing in higher levels of VOCs can lead to headaches, dizziness, and scratchy eyes or throat, especially in homes with limited ventilation or air purification.
Many homes in Connecticut rely on gas stoves, oil-fired boilers, gas furnaces, wood stoves, and fireplaces for months at a time. These systems produce combustion byproducts like carbon monoxide, a colorless, odorless gas that can be harmful even at low levels.
Allergens are a year-round concern in Connecticut homes. Dust, pet dander, and pollen can build up indoors, especially when windows are closed in winter. Seasonal changes make things worse. Pollen shows up in spring, allergens accumulate in winter, and mold spores rise in fall, all of which can trigger allergies or asthma.
Ozone can also affect air quality in Connecticut, especially from May through September when hot, sunny days help it form from generators and other fuel-burning equipment. High ozone levels can make breathing harder, particularly for kids, older adults, and anyone with asthma. Outdoor ozone can enter your home through windows or vents, so keeping an eye on local air quality helps protect your family.
Fairfield County, home to Bridgeport, CT, consistently ranks among the worst in New England for ozone pollution, largely due to traffic, industrial emissions, and a higher population. This contributes to some of the highest rates of asthma and other respiratory illnesses in the region.

The first step is knowing what’s in your home. In Connecticut, common contaminants like radon, mold, VOCs, ozone, and allergens vary based on your home’s age, heating system, and location. Paying attention to signs like lingering allergies, musty odors, or unexplained fatigue can help you determine if professional testing is needed.
Open windows on mild days, run kitchen and bathroom fans, and set your HVAC system to fan mode so it continuously circulates air throughout your home. Keeping vents clear can also help reduce indoor pollutants.
Connecticut homes, especially older ones and those with basements, are prone to dampness which can cause mold. Using dehumidifiers and a whole-home air purifier, fixing leaks quickly, and managing condensation on windows and walls helps prevent mold before it becomes a problem.
Change HVAC filters on schedule, vacuum with a HEPA-equipped cleaner, and check appliances like stoves, boilers, and water heaters to make sure they aren’t adding to indoor pollutants.
